| - I have yet to dine at the actual restaurant. Aside from their boba slushies, I've only tried their delivery services (Photos of their menu can be found on their Facebook site: https://www.facebook.com/luluhawaiianbbq). Delivery costs $2.00 and the food typically arrives within 30 minutes. Out of the few times we ordered from Lulu, the food has never arrived hot, but warm.
On two separate occasions, I've ordered two different meals.
Chicken Katsu Curry (no rice, just mac): Portions are huge! There were plenty strips of breaded and deep fried chicken that were crammed into one takeout container. Some chicken strips were tender and some were a little tough to chew. Because I opted for no rice and chose to keep the mac salad, I received a separate container filled with mac salad rather than a small scoop.
Seafood Platter: Comes with breaded and fried shrimp, mahi mahi, and scallops, except I didn't receive any scallops. The shrimp looked very well-done; its color reminded me of deep fried onion rings. Even though it looked cooked, the inside wasn't. I still got a taste of raw batter. The two pieces of mahi mahi were the frozen variety found in the freezer section of a grocery store. They were pallid and appeared they had been warmed up rather than fried.
I would like to give Lulu a few more stars, but their food, though better than their boba slushies, left me disappointed.
